Job Title: Autism Support Teaching Assistant (Unqualified)
Location: Sutton, South London Hours: 8:30am - 4:00pm, Monday to Friday (Term Time Only) Start Date: September 2026 Pay: From £92.63 per day (PAYE) Contract: Full-Time, Long-Term Axcis Education is currently recruiting for an enthusiastic and compassionate Autism Support Teaching Assistant to join a specialist SEND school in Sutton. This is an excellent opportunity for individuals looking to begin or develop a career in education, SEND, psychology, youth work, healthcare, or support work. No formal Teaching Assistant qualification is required, but previous experience supporting children or young people with additional needs is highly desirable. The role involves supporting pupils with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D), helping them access learning, develop communication skills, build confidence, and achieve positive outcomes both academically and socially. Key Responsibilities • Provide classroom, small group, and 1:1 support for pupils with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D). • Support pupils with communication, social interaction, and emotional regulation. • Encourage engagement in learning activities and classroom routines. • Help pupils develop independence, confidence, and life skills. • Use positive behaviour management and autism-friendly strategies to support learning. • Support sensory needs and assist pupils during transitions throughout the school day. • Work closely with teachers, therapists, and SEND professionals to deliver individualised support. • Create a safe, nurturing, and inclusive learning environment. The Ideal Candidate • Experience working with children or young people with autism, SEND, ADHD, or additional learning needs. • A genuine passion for supporting children with special educational needs. • Patience, empathy, and resilience. • Strong communication and interpersonal skills. • The ability to remain calm and positive when supporting challenging behaviours. • A proactive and adaptable approach to learning and development. • Experience in education, childcare, care work, youth work, sports coaching, healthcare, or support work is highly desirable.
